用编程打出,去掉最高最低分,求其他成绩
来源:学生作业帮助网 编辑:作业帮 时间:2024/09/29 08:22:20
=(SUM(B1:B10)-MAX(B1:B10)-MIN(B1:B10))/(COUNTA(B1:B10)-2)b1:b10为数据所在区域其中有一个空值公式略长但是理解简单:(总分-最高-最低)然后
设英语x分(3*90+100+x)÷5=91x=85英语85分
设5个分分别为abcde并设a为最高e为最低由题意可得a+b+c+d=9.2×4=36.8b+c+d+e=9×4=36a-e=0.8又因为分最多是1位小数且bcd在e+0.8之间所以(b-e)+(c-
假设有100个数字,分别在A1至A100单元格中=TRIMMEAN(A1:A100,10/100)10代表五个最高分和五个最低分之和100代表100个数字
#include"stdio.h"#definePW7#defineGS5structscore{intnum;floata[PW],add;}sc[GS];voidsort(){inti,j;str
设一个变量,将avg(x,temp)的值传给它;
#include"stdio.h"main(){intinteger,i,max,min,sum;max=0;min=100;sum=0;for(i=1;i100||integermax)max=in
先进行数列排序,再取中间8个值求平均分main(){inti,j,temp,n;inta[10];for(i=0;i
//平台VC6.0#include"stdafx.h"#include#ifndefNUM_OF_JUDGE#defineNUM_OF_JUDGE5#endifusingstd::cout;voidg
x=nextDouble();这句应该是kb.nextDouble()才对吧再问:第13行找不到符号。。。再答:你for循环里貌似写的是num=字母o而不是数字0吧。再问:fuck。。。thankyo
#include#include#includeintmain(void){inti=0;floatx=.0f,y=.0f,sum=.0f,max=-1.0f,min=1e20f;printf("请输
9.66*4-9.46*4=0.8
大概明白你的意思,设最高分为X,中间三个分和为Y,最低分为Z(X+Y+Z)/5=9.58(Y+Z)/4=?(X+Y)/4=?然后求你要求的
是SMALL的引用问题,当你要求5个最小时,要有5个或以上的数据给他,要不它就将E\F列的数据给算进去了.总分-135正好等于25+26+27+28+29的和,就是E/I两列的5个最小值.再问:那要怎
Dimarr(1To10)AsDoubleConstN=10PrivateSubCommand1_Click()RecordDimtempAsDoubleFori=1ToN-1Forj=1ToN-1I
例:AB1成绩去掉最高分和最低分后的平均分29=38.548.559.5去掉最高分和最低分后的平均分,如果要保留1位小数,则=ROUND((SUM(A2:A10)-MAX(A2:A10)-MIN(A2
如A1.A2.A3.A4.A5为五组数,=AVERAGE((SUM(A1:A5)-MAX(A1:A5)-MIN(A1:A5))/(COUNT(A1:A5)-2))
如果是对A1:A100区域,且全部为有效的数值,公式为:=(sum(A1:A100)-max(A1:A100)-min(A1:A100))/98
去掉一个最高分9.45*6=56.7去掉一个最低分9.65*6=57.9去掉一个最高分和最低分9.6*5=48最高分57.9-48=9.9最低分56.7-48=8.7